How a Tampa hospital withstood two massive hurricanes

While the Florida community saw 4-foot storm surges with Hurricane Milton, the mobile ‘AquaFence’ protected Tampa General. Tampa General, a Florida hospital with just over 1,000 beds and the region’s only Level 1 trauma center, sits on the tip of Davis Islands. It’s one of the lowest-lying neighborhoods in the Florida city, and was a mandatory evacuation zone ahead of Hurricane Milton, which swept across the west coast of Florida Wednesday night.
